private async Task InitializeTarget(IFifthweekDbConnectionFactory testDatabase) { this.target = new CreateBlogCommandHandler( this.blogSecurity.Object, this.requesterSecurity.Object, testDatabase, this.requestSnapshotService);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new DeleteChannelDbStatement(connectionFactory, this.requestSnapshot);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new ReplaceWeeklyReleaseTimesD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new MovePostToQueueDbStatement(connectionFactory, this.getLiveDateOfNewQueuedPost.Object);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new UpdateQueueFieldsD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new CreateQueueCommandHandler(this.requesterSecurity.Object, this.blogSecurity.Object, conn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new IsPostOwnerD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new CreateChannelCommandHandler(this.requesterSecurity.Object, this.subscriptionSecurity.Object, connectionFactory, this.requestSnapshot); }
public TrackingConnectionFactory(IFifthweekDbConnectionFactory child) { this.child = child; }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new UpdateAllLiveDatesInQueueDbStatement(connectionFactory); }
public static FifthweekUserManager CreateUserManager(ISendEmailService sendEmailService, IFifthweekDbConnectionFactory connectionFactory) { var userStore = new FifthweekUserStore(connectionFactory.CreateContext()); var dataProtectionProvider = IdentityConfig.FarmedMachineDataProtectionProvider ?? IdentityConfig.NonFarmedMachineDataProtectionProvider; var userManager = new FifthweekUserManager(userStore) { UserTokenProvider = new DataProtectorTokenProvider <FifthweekUser, Guid>(dataProtectionProvider.Create()), EmailService = new MessageService(sendEmailService) }; return(userManager);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new SetLatestMessageD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new TryGetLatestMessageQueryHandler(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new TryGetPostQueueIdD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new DeleteAllMessagesCommandHandler(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new CommentOnPostDbStatement(connectionFactory);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new PostToChannelDbSubStatements(connectionFactory, this.getLiveDateOfNewQueuedPost.Object, this.scheduledDateClipping.Object); }
public void InitializeTarget(IFifthweekDbConnectionFactory connectionFactory) { this.target = new SetPostLiveDateDbStatement(this.scheduledDateClipping.Object, connectionFactory); }